    <bioghist encodinganalog="5451_">
      <head>Organizational History:</head>
      <p>Coman Hall was built in 1958. It was named for Edwin T. Coman, former Spokane banker and member of the Board of Regents. It was planned as a women's residence.</p>
    </bioghist>
